A 26-year-old woman was convicted of child neglect. This is the second punishment he has received in a month. Previously, these were firearms-related charges. Her six-year-old son shot his teacher during an incident in Virginia, United States.
A judge decided that Deja Taylor will spend the next two years in prison for negligence, Noticias Telemundo reported on December 16, 2023.
That medium indicated that “the sentence was heavier than the six months that the Public Prosecution Service had proposed.”
Univision noted that Taylor was sentenced to 21 months in prison last November.
“The combination of his state and federal sentences equates to a total sentence of nearly four years behind bars,” that news outlet pointed out.
Taylor was “accused of lying on a form about her marijuana use when she purchased the gun, which her son later used.”

Shot in class
First grade teacher Abby Zwerner was in her classroom when a gunshot caused two wounds and, according to Telemundo 44 Washington, “she was seriously injured and underwent multiple surgeries.”
A lawyer, Gene Rossi, told the media mid-year that “Taylor takes full responsibility for her son’s actions and will feel guilty for the rest of her life.”
The bullet fired from Taylor’s gun – Univisión explained – “struck Zwerner in the left hand and the upper left portion of the chest, breaking bones and puncturing a lung.”
The news network recalled that “when Taylor purchased the 9mm pistol in 2022, he falsely stated on a background check that he did not use marijuana.”

What happened to the teacher
According to Telemundo 44 Washington, the ‘Newport News’ event occurred on January 6 (2023), when Zwerner was shot in the hand and chest while sitting at a reading table at Richneck Elementary.”

Taylor’s son, as reported by Univisión, “described getting the 9mm pistol from his mother by climbing into a drawer to reach the top of a dresser drawer, where the firearm was in a bag. “Then he hid it in his backpack.”
Zwerner spent two weeks in a hospital. A bullet hit her in the hand and chest.
According to Univisión, the teacher said in recent months that “she has undergone five operations to restore the movement of her left hand.”
The teacher was diagnosed with “post-traumatic stress disorder, in addition to suffering from depression and anxiety.”
Every day I am confronted with deep emotional scars.
Abby Zwerner, teacher
On the unforgettable and painful January 6 of this year, “the teacher led her other students into the hallway before collapsing in the school office.”
In June 2023, Zwerner resigned from the school, Tiempo Latino said. While The Mercury News published that the teacher no longer works in the school system and no longer teaches. She was quoted with this statement: She loves children but is now afraid to work with them. (JO)
